hw/iommu: enable iommu with -device
Use the standard '-device intel-iommu' to create the IOMMU device. The legacy '-machine,iommu=on' can still be used. Signed-off-by: Marcel Apfelbaum <marcel@redhat.com> Reviewed-by: Michael S. Tsirkin <mst@redhat.com> Signed-off-by: Michael S. Tsirkin <mst@redhat.com>
